In modern power distribution systems, the significance of YJV22 0.6/1KV low and medium voltage armored copper cables cannot be overstated. These insulated PVC-sheathed cables are engineered to meet the rigorous demands of power transmission and distribution networks. With a wide range of rated voltages from 0.6/1KV to 26/35KV, these cables offer versatility across various applications, from residential areas to industrial complexes. Research indicates that the global market for insulated power cables is projected to grow at a CAGR of over 6% from 2022 to 2030, highlighting the increasing reliance on efficient and durable power distribution solutions.
The innovative design of YJV22 cables ensures enhanced performance and reliability. Their armored construction provides excellent mechanical protection against external factors, including moisture, chemicals, and physical impacts. This durability is crucial, especially in underground installations or environments prone to severe weather conditions. According to industry reports, the use of armored cables has been linked to a 30% decrease in maintenance costs due to their longevity and reduced failure rates. Consequently, adopting YJV22 cables can lead to significant operational savings for utilities and businesses alike.
Additionally, these cables facilitate easier installation and improved safety profiles, which are essential in high-density urban environments.
